Output 9318ebea7c2a2a52bd3d561c385c85f43ab263fac6b7825eda9a8ba00e612e2f:16

value
152286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9b26c51f2f719f93142d222c3354abf4fda49ef OP_EQUAL
address
3QTHvNACLTCWa4sCXfyDyscBn6kRjmDqT9
transaction
9318ebea7c2a2a52bd3d561c385c85f43ab263fac6b7825eda9a8ba00e612e2f
spent
true